Community Services

The Kenosha Police Department's Community Services Division is helps us stay in touch with the needs of the community. Components of the Community Services Division are programs such as:
Crime Prevention (Rotary Safety Center) -Officers Wamboldt and Francis
Neighborhood Watch
Business Watch
Realtor Watch
Adult Safety Programs
KPDCPU newsletter
Child Safety Education (Rotary Safety Center) - Safety Officer Walsh
Officer Friendly
Stranger Danger
School Safety
Pedestrian Safety
Bicycle Safety
School Resource Officers
Tremper High School - Officer Wenberg
Bradford High School - Officer Villalobos
Reuther High School - Officer Weyrauch
Indian Trail High School - Officer Block
